The best place to look for car trailers for sale would either be direct from the retailer, if one is looking to purchase a new trailer, or online and in the local classifieds if one is looking to get a deal on a used trailer. Car trailers can be purchased from a dealership, which will likely be carrying a majority of new trailers, but may also have some used trailers for sale. If one is more interested in purchasing a used trailer, then the Internet as a resource may be the best option, as many individual owners will post ads for used trailers on the web.
